IGNITION PARTNERS WELCOMES MICROSOFT'S CEO & FORMER CIO
JOHN CONNORS AS NEW PARTNER

Addition to Ignition Team Extends Firm's Value-Added
Operating Approach to Venture Capital

Bellevue, WAJanuary 11, 2005 – Ignition Partners, LLC ("Ignition") a premier venture capital firm based in the Northwest, today announced the addition of John Connors, Chief Financial Officer and former Chief Information Officer of Microsoft Corporation, as the newest member of its team. He will be joining Ignition after he completes his transition from Microsoft.

Connors is a 15-year veteran of the software industry in areas directly related to Ignition's primary areas of investment. He held numerous finance, technology, and general management executive leadership roles at Microsoft, including CFO, CIO and Vice President of the Worldwide Enterprise Group responsible for sales, service and relationship strategy for corporate accounts of all sizes. Connors joins the Ignition team focusing on investments in the enterprise software and services sector.

Ignition, which recently announced the closing of its third fund of approximately $300 million, was founded in early 2000 by a team of former senior McCaw and Microsoft executives with a mission to apply proven operating experience to help entrepreneurs build the next generation of great technology companies.

Connors will join Ignition as a partner immediately upon his transition from Microsoft. Ignition announced its third fund ("Ignition III") on October 28, 2004. Ignition III represents approximately $300 million in committed capital from national and global institutional investors. Ignition now has approximately $750 million of funds under management in its three funds and more than 30 portfolio companies, making it the largest information and communications technology venture capital firm headquartered in the Northwest.
